from django.conf import settings
from django import http
class XViewMiddleware(object):
"""
Adds an X-View header to internal HEAD requests -- used by the documentation system.
"""
def process_view(self, request, view_func, view_args, view_kwargs):
"""
If the request method is HEAD and either the IP is internal or the
user is a logged-in staff member, quickly return with an x-header
indicating the view function. This is used by the documentation module
to lookup the view function for an arbitrary page.
"""
if request.method == 'HEAD' and (request.META.get('REMOTE_ADDR') in settings.INTERNAL_IPS or (request.user.is_authenticated() and request.user.is_staff)):
response = http.HttpResponse()
response['X-View'] = "%s.%s" % (view_func.__module__, view_func.__name__)
return response
